I have a mongrel who just had 3 pups 6 weeks back, they are now very funny, running, teething everything, falling, playing..., I can spend hours just watching them. During the first 3 weeks the mother will take care of everything, you just have to take care of the mother, but then you shall have to start weaning (gradually introduce soft puppy food) and you will also have to do some clean up, I am sure that you shall find more experienced people around here to help you.
